ysql變量?
答:MySQL中的變量是用來存儲和操作數(shù)據(jù)的一種機制。設(shè)置MySQL變量可以有助于優(yōu)化查詢性能、管理資源和控制行為。下面詳細介紹如何設(shè)置MySQL變量:
1. SET語句設(shè)置變量
使用SET語句可以設(shè)置MySQL變量。以下語句將變量@var1的值設(shè)置為10:
SET @var1 = 10;
2. SELECT語句設(shè)置變量
SELECT語句也可以設(shè)置MySQL變量。以下語句將變量@var2的值設(shè)置為查詢結(jié)果的第一列:
SELECT col1 INTO @var2 FROM table1 WHERE col2 = 'value';
3. 用戶定義變量
用戶定義變量是在MySQL會話中定義的變量。這些變量以@開頭,可以在會話中使用。以下語句定義了一個名為@var3的變量,并將其設(shè)置為20:
SET @var3 = 20;
4. 系統(tǒng)變量
axnections的值設(shè)置為100:
```axnections = 100;
需要注意的是,這種方式只能在擁有SUPER權(quán)限的用戶中使用。
總之,MySQL中的變量是一種非常有用的機制,可以幫助優(yōu)化查詢性能、管理資源和控制行為。以上介紹了四種設(shè)置MySQL變量的方法,可以根據(jù)實際需要選擇合適的方式進行設(shè)置。